Найти тему
IaaS-платформа 1cloud

7 полезных ссылок для изучения и использования Git

Git — это open source распределенная система контроля версий, разработанная Линусом Торвальдсом и используемая миллионами разработчиков. Как вы уже могли догадаться, система абсолютно бесплатна.

Старт работы с Git и погружение в этот инструмент может показаться достаточно трудным, и не всегда разработчики знают, с чего начать взаимодействие и изучение. Мы собрали для вас 7 полезных ссылок, которые помогут начать грамотно пользоваться этой системой.

1. Git Tutorial

Ваш шаг #0 в мир гит — официальное введение. После того, как вы закончите изучать его, можете переходить ко второму руководству.

https://git-scm.com/docs/gittutorial

https://git-scm.com/docs/gittutorial-2

2. Try Git

Интерактивный самоучитель Git от GitHub, с помощью которого можно освоить базис работы с инструментом. Можно вводить git-команды, побаловаться с виртуальным репозиторием.

https://try.github.io/levels/1/challenges/1

3. Pro Git

Книга, обучающая работе с системой, под авторством Скотта Шакона, активного участника Git и GitHub. Считается официальной книгой.

Английская онлайн-версия: https://git-scm.com/book/en/v2

На русском: https://git-scm.com/book/ru/v2

4. Git Wiki

Что может быть лучше, чем энциклопедия? На Git Wiki вы найдете необходимую документацию, туториалы, подсказки и многое другое!

https://git.wiki.kernel.org/index.php/Main_Page

5. Ry’s Git Tutorial

Шикарный туториал по Git, который научит вас не только азам работы, но и продвинутым фишкам — вы узнаете, как работать с патчами и низкоуровневыми командами. Все темы снабжены примерами.

https://web.archive.org/web/20161121145226/http://rypress.com:80/tutorials/git/index

6. Learn Git Branching

Еще один интерактивный инструмент, цель которого — не только помочь вам разобраться, как работает Git, но и сделать это просто, в форме игры. Обязательно познакомьтесь руководством.

https://learngitbranching.js.org/

7. Git Reference

Гайд для тех, кто уже начал использовать Git. На сайте вы найдете основные команды, примеры их использования и возможные опции.

http://gitref.org/

Если вы уже умеете работать с этим инструментом, поделитесь в комментариях, как вы изучали его и какие ресурсы помогли вам освоиться.

Понравилась статья? Тогда ставьте лайк и подписывайтесь на канал, чтобы не пропускать новые выпуски!